Creamy Cajun Mushroom Chicken Bake

Ingredients
  

4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ts

1 tablespoon Cajun seasoning

Salt and pepper to taste

2 tablespoons olive oil

8 ounces mushrooms, sliced (such as cremini or button)

1 medium onion, finely chopped

3 cloves garlic, minced

1 cup heavy cream

1 cup chicken broth

1 teaspoon Dijon mustard

1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ese

1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ese

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ions
 

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

    Season the Chicken: Pat the chicken breasts dry with paper towels. Rub Cajun seasoning all over the chicken, adding salt and pepper to taste.

      Brown the Chicken: In a large oven-safe sk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the chicken breasts and sear for about 5 minutes on each side until golden brown.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.

        Sauté the Vegetables: In the same skillet, add sliced mushrooms and chopped onion. Sauté for about 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the mushrooms are golden brown and the onion is translucent. Add min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ute.

          Make the Cream Sauce: Pour in the heavy cream and chicken broth. Stir in the Dijon mustard. Bring the mixture to a gentle simmer, allowing it to thicken slightly (about 3-5 minutes).

            Combine & Add Cheese: Once the sauce is thickened, return the chicken breasts to the skillet. Spoon some of the sauce over the chicken. Sprinkle the mozzarella and Parmesan cheese evenly over the top.

              Bake: Transfer the skillet to the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through (internal temperature should reach 165°F or 75°C) and the cheese is bubbly and golden.

                Garnish and Serve: Remove from the oven and let it rest for a few minutes. Garnish with freshly chopped parsley before serving. Enjoy your delicious Creamy Cajun Mushroom Chicken Bake!

                  Prep Time: 15 minutes | Total Time: 50 minutes | Servings: 4
